Q: Is 36,357,656 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 36,357,656 is a composite number.

Why is 36,357,656 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 36,357,656 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 8 691 1,382 2,764 5,528 6,577 13,154 26,308 52,616 4,544,707 9,089,414 18,178,828 and 36,357,656, with no remainder.

Since 36,357,656 cannot be divided by just 1 and 36,357,656, it is a composite number.
